Flood damage restoration services involve the assessment, cleanup, and repair of properties affected by water intrusion. These services typically start with removing standing water and drying out affected areas to prevent further damage. Restoration professionals may also address issues such as mold growth, structural weakening, and compromised building materials. The goal is to restore the property to its pre-flood condition while minimizing long-term problems caused by water exposure.

This service helps resolve common problems associated with flooding, including structural deterioration, mold development, and damage to personal belongings. Water intrusion can weaken foundations, warp flooring, and cause drywall to swell or disintegrate. Additionally, lingering moisture can create an environment conducive to mold and bacteria growth, which may pose health risks. Flood damage restoration aims to eliminate these hazards and prevent secondary issues that can escalate if not properly addressed.

The overview below groups typical Flood Damage Restoration proj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Germantown,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Initial Assessment and Inspection - The cost for inspecting flood damage typically ranges from $200 to $500, depending on the property's size and extent of water intrusion. This step helps identify affected areas and necessary restoration measures.

Water Extraction and Drying - Expect expenses between $1,000 and $3,500 for professional water removal and drying services. The price varies based on the severity of flooding and the equipment required.

Mold Remediation - Mold removal after flood damage can cost between $500 and $6,000, with larger or heavily contaminated areas incurring higher costs. Proper remediation is essential to prevent health issues and further property damage.

Structural Repairs and Restoration - Restoring damaged structures may range from $2,000 to over $20,000, depending on the extent of structural compromise and materials needed. Costs vary widely based on the scope of repairs required.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
